Transaction 1652381d268126a4e31a46ac899f5056743bc151e5431f057b3748ccbbc2d4e8
1 Input
1 Output
-
1652381d268126a4e31a46ac899f5056743bc151e5431f057b3748ccbbc2d4e8:0
- value
- 20359890
- script pubkey
- OP_0 OP_PUSHBYTES_20 89274aca0418b9b173bc19b6e5c100ebe54f385d
- address
- ltc1q3yn54jsyrzumzuaurxmwtsgqa0j57wzat9njhp